LGM, or Large Multi-View Gaussian Model, is an innovative framework for generating high-resolution 3D models from text prompts or single-view images. It was developed by researchers from Peking University, Nanyang Technological University's S-Lab, and the Shanghai Artificial Intelligence Laboratory in a paper... LGM: Large Multi-View Gaussian Model for High-Resolution 3D Content Creation The LGM framework, proposed in this paper, uses multi-view Gaussian features as 3D representations and an asymmetric U-Net as the backbone network to achieve high-fidelity and efficient 3D model generation. This method can generate 3D objects within 5 seconds and increases the training resolution to 512, thus achieving high-resolution 3D content generation.
